Caboolture is full of hard-working small business owners — from fencing contractors to mobile mechanics — who rely on their vehicles for daily operations. But when it comes time to upgrade or replace your ute, traditional banks may ask for full tax returns, profit-and-loss statements, or BAS summaries you don’t have ready.
That’s where low doc ute finance comes in.

✅ Who’s Eligible in Caboolture?
If you’re an ABN holder, sole trader, or company director with regular cash flow but limited paperwork, you could be approved using alternative documentation — like:
- 6–12 months of business bank statements
- An active GST registration
- A signed accountant’s letter
